Europe 3D Weaving Market Overview

Market Valuation & Growth :

Europe's 3D weaving market is valued at $8.23 million in 2025, with a projected CAGR of 10.2% through 2030, reaching $13.37 million. This steady growth trajectory reflects increasing adoption of advanced weaving technologies across the region's manufacturing sector.

Germany's Market Leadership :

Germany dominates Europe's 3D weaving market with $3.48 million in market size, leveraging its world-class precision engineering capabilities and strong semiconductor manufacturing base. The country's innovation ecosystem drives technological advancement in composite reinforcement applications.

    Market Size Estimation

    The bottom-up procedure has been employed to arrive at the overall size of the 3D weaving market.

    • Analyzed major manufacturers of 3D weaving machines, studied their portfolios, and understood products based on their features and functions
    • Analyzed the revenue of the companies profiled in the study
    • Arrived at the global 3D weaving market size by adding the scope revenue of the key manufacturers in the market
    • Conducted multiple discussions with key opinion leaders to understand different 3D weaving product types, applications, end-use industries, and current trends in the market, and analyzed the breakup of the scope of the study by major manufacturing companies.

    The top-down approach has been used to estimate and validate the total size of the 3D weaving market.

    • The global size of the 3D weaving market was estimated through the data sanity of major companies offering 3D weaving machines.
    • The product type penetration splits were estimated using secondary sources, based on several factors, such as the number of companies offering specific types of 3D weaving machinery (such as glass fiber weaving machines, composite textile weaving machines, spacer weaving machines, carbon fiber weaving machines, and customized 3D weaving machines)
    • The market size for the global end-use industries (aerospace & defense, automotive, construction & infrastructure, sporting goods, energy & goods, healthcare, and other end-use industries) was determined by understanding the penetration split of each end-use industry by each product type.
    • The market size for global regions (North America, Europe, Asia Pacific, and the RoW) was estimated by analyzing the penetration split of each end-use industry by each region.
    • The country-level penetration split was analyzed for each region to estimate the market size.
    • The market sizes of application segments were estimated by analyzing the penetration split of each end-use industry by application.

    Market Definition

    3D weaving machinery is advanced equipment designed to produce three-dimensional woven structures by interlacing yarns in warp, weft, and Z directions. Unlike traditional two-dimensional weaving machines, 3D machines create multi-layered, volumetric, or near-net-shape products with superior strength, delamination resistance, and structural integrity. They are used in aerospace, defense, automotive, marine, and construction industries to reinforce composite structures that require complex shapes and load capabilities. These machines can be jacquard-based, shuttleless, or custom-configured, often integrated with CAD/CAM software for precise design and production, supporting lightweight, durable, and efficient composite solutions.
